Class ShibbolethAuthenticationConfig
- java.lang.Object
-
- org.nuxeo.ecm.platform.shibboleth.service.ShibbolethAuthenticationConfig
-
public class ShibbolethAuthenticationConfig extends Object
-
-
Field Summary
Fields Modifier and Type Field Description protected String
defaultUidHeader
protected Map<String,String>
fieldMapping
protected String
headerEncoding
protected String
idpHeader
protected String
loginRedirectURLParameter
protected String
loginURL
protected String
logoutRedirectURLParameter
protected String
logoutURL
protected Map<String,String>
uidHeaders
-
Constructor Summary
Constructors Constructor Description ShibbolethAuthenticationConfig()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description String
getDefaultUidHeader()
Map<String,String>
getFieldMapping()
String
getHeaderEncoding()
String
getIdpHeader()
String
getLoginRedirectURLParameter()
String
getLoginURL()
String
getLogoutRedirectURLParameter()
String
getLogoutURL()
Map<String,String>
getUidHeaders()
-
-
-
Field Detail
-
defaultUidHeader
protected String defaultUidHeader
-
loginURL
protected String loginURL
-
loginRedirectURLParameter
protected String loginRedirectURLParameter
-
logoutURL
protected String logoutURL
-
logoutRedirectURLParameter
protected String logoutRedirectURLParameter
-
idpHeader
protected String idpHeader
-
headerEncoding
protected String headerEncoding
-
-
Method Detail
-
getDefaultUidHeader
public String getDefaultUidHeader()
-
getLoginURL
public String getLoginURL()
-
getLogoutURL
public String getLogoutURL()
-
getLoginRedirectURLParameter
public String getLoginRedirectURLParameter()
-
getLogoutRedirectURLParameter
public String getLogoutRedirectURLParameter()
-
getIdpHeader
public String getIdpHeader()
-
getHeaderEncoding
public String getHeaderEncoding()
-
-